Astrobotic is a private American company specializing in space robotics and lunar missions. As a lunar logistics provider, they design and manufacture lunar landers like Peregrine and Griffin, capable of carrying payloads to the Moon's surface. Astrobotic works with NASA through the Commercial Lunar Payload Services (CLPS) program, as well as with other commercial and government partners, to facilitate space exploration and technology demonstration. The company aims to make space missions more accessible and affordable.

Astrobotic and the U.S. Air Force Research Laboratory (AFRL) Rocket Propulsion Division have entered into a Cooperative Research & Development Agreement (CRADA).
Astrobotic's Xodiac and Xogdor-class vertical-takeoff, vertical-landing (VTVL) rockets will be used to flight test new liquid rocket engines and integrated systems.
The partnership is expected to achieve mutually beneficial goals by leveraging complementary skillsets between Astrobotic and AFRL.
The CRADA provides Astrobotic access to AFRL's facilities on 'Rocket Ridge' at Edwards AFB.
Astrobotic and AFRL will collaborate on the development of advanced liquid rocket engines and rotating detonation rocket engine (RDRE) technologies.
Astrobotic will use its reusable rockets for on-base rocket flight testing under the CRADA.
Astrobotic will co-locate parts of its Propulsion & Test department with AFRL experts at Edwards Air Force Base.
